The State Department is praising the anniversary of the signing of the Abraham Accords between Israel and several adjacent Muslim-majority countries.

Secretary of State Antony Blinken will have a virtual meeting on Friday with his equivalents in Israel, the United Arab Emirates, Bahrain, and Morocco, the countries that signed the accord a year ago, according to Axios.

“The event will commemorate the one-year anniversary of the signing of the Abraham Accords and discuss ways to further deepen ties and build a more prosperous region," a senior State Department official told the outlet.

This honor meeting is a public exhibition of advocacy for the crown jewel of the Trump administration’s foreign policy works, and it increases the chance that the Biden administration could keep brokering such agreements.

“We are thrilled to celebrate tomorrow's one-year anniversary of the signing of the Abraham Accords between the state of Israel and the United Arab Emirates and Israel and the Kingdom of Bahrain,” State Department spokesman Ned Price said in a video posted to social media on Tuesday. “We also celebrate the agreement between Israel and the Kingdom of Morocco to normalize relations. We strongly support these agreements and look forward to advancing other opportunities to expand cooperation between Israel and countries around the world.”

“We also hope that as Israel and other countries in the region join together in common effort to build bridges and create new avenues for dialogue and exchange, we are able to make tangible progress toward the goal of advancing a negotiated peace between Israelis and Palestinians,” he added.

The Abraham Accords was signed on Sept. 15 by then-President Donald Trump, then-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, and the foreign ministers of the United Arab Emirates and Bahrain.

Former White House senior adviser Jared Kushner, the chief architect behind the Abraham Accords, suggested that these accords could halt if they “are not nurtured” during a Tuesday event in Washington to mark the anniversary, according to the Times of Israel.

Israeli, Emirati, and Bahraini officials were urging the Biden administration for the last two months to have some kind of recognition. Officials from the three countries tell Axios the Biden administration was non-committal and only in recent days suggested holding the virtual meeting.

Biden encouraged the Abraham Accords as a presidential candidate and repeated his support after getting into the office. But the Biden administration was unwilling to use the term “Abraham Accords,” which was directly attached to Trump’s legacy.

Nevertheless, the Biden administration made several actions to maintain the agreements, including by allowing a deal to sell F-35 fighter jets to the UAE to go through and by maintaining Trump's recognition of Moroccan sovereignty in Western Sahara The Biden administration also followed through on a $700 million aid package to Sudan promised by Trump as part of the normalization deal with Israel.
